I have been going here for a couple of years now because Valero is considered a high tier gas and this station is one of the most reasonable priced gas stations in SF. Nice, right? But there is something that is super annoying that I would like to share with you. Apparently the owner does not want to hire 2 workers so they can cover each other's legally required break. So, everyday they close the office around 10 am, noon and 7pm for a 30 minute break. Unfortunately if you go at these times to fill up, you cannot get the "cash price discount" because they lock the office and won't accept your cash payment. Not sure if this is legal since they advertise a lower cash price, but refuse to honor it. So, it winds up costing you a lot more than the advertised price because you are forced to use a credit card to pay at the pump. It costs more to fill up your tank, than if you go across the street and purchased your gas at the Chevron station. A switch and bait, I think. Also, be aware that they change the price during the day based on expected demand at the particular time. What sneaky practices! Not so nice after all.
